Autumn Term 
Our topic for the first half term is ’Clothes’, where we will be developing a range of skills linked to the topic.
In our English and Communication sessions, we will be reading a variety of sensory stories, including ‘Lulu’s clothing’ ‘Alien’s love underpants’ and ‘Froggy gets dressed’. During these stories and within our individual workboxes, we will be developing our reading, fine motor, writing, communication and listening skills. We will also enjoy Intensive Interaction and Attention Autism.
The theme will continue throughout our Art and Science lessons too. In Art we will be using collage, printing and weaving techniques. In science we will be exploring materials and different textures.
In our maths sessions, we will be working on number- place value and geometry learning about shapes and their properties.
Spring Term
Our topic for the first half of the spring term is Spain. Throughout the term, pupils will be developing a wide range of skills linked to this topic.
In our English and Communication lessons, we will cover reading and phonics, writing, fine and gross motor skills, communication and interaction and speaking and listening. Each day, we will focus on a different area of learning.
Lessons will include:
· Sharing a Spanish sensory story
· Taking part in the Wiggle Whilst You Squiggle pre-writing programme linked to Spanish music
· Practical sessions in the hall focusing on communication and interaction
· Sensory and continuous provision-style reading, writing and phonics activities
The topic will also be explored in Art and Geography. In Art, we will be creating Gaudí-inspired artwork both in the classroom and in our forest/outdoor learning area. In Geography, we will learn about where Spain is located, as well as its landscape, climate and culture.
In Science, we will be focusing on seasonal changes through sensory stories and practical outdoor learning activities.
During Maths sessions, we will be working on number, including fractions, as well as measurement, position and direction.
